Michael O. "Pickles" Homa, age 74, of Blaine Hill, passed away on Thursday, December 26, 2024, at home. He retired as a medical record department representative from Jefferson Hospital. A lifetime member and former bartender of the Blaine Hill Volunteer Fire Company, he was a history buff and huge Rolling Stones fan. Born in McKeesport on October 3, 1950, he was a son of the late Michael and Anne Churilla Homa. He is survived by his sister, Deborah (Bill) Stanko of Mesquite, NV and brother, Raymond M. Homa of Indiana, PA, and cousins. Friends and relatives are invited to attend a graveside service at 12 Noon on Tuesday, December 31, 2024, at the Monongahela Cemetery with Fr. Dimitri D. Ermakov officiating.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ions can be made to the Blaine Hill Volunteer Fire Company, 409 Oxford Avenue, Elizabeth, PA 15037. Arrangements by the Paul E. Bekavac Funeral Home, Elizabeth.
